Now, could you tell us about a recent industry trend in applying biomimicry to disaster management? GUEST: Sure! One trend is the use of biomimetic materials in building resilient infrastructure. For instance, we're learning from corals' ability to withstand storms and using similar techniques in coastal construction. HOST: Interesting! What are some challenges you've faced or observed when integrating biomimicry into disaster management strategies? GUEST: A significant challenge is changing traditional mindsets. People often resist new ideas, so demonstrating the long-term benefits of biomimicry can be an uphill battle. HOST: That makes sense. Looking ahead, where do you see the future of biomimicry in disaster management? GUEST: I believe we'll continue to see increased adoption of biomimicry principles as communities recognize the importance of sustainable, nature-inspired solutions for disaster preparedness and response.
